Early Life and Rise to Fame
Born on July 24, 1990, in Las Vegas, Nevada, Chase grew up in Albany, Oregon, where she was homeschooled. By age six, she had already won the Little Miss Oregon beauty pageant.

Early Performances and Breakthrough
Chase’s journey in performance began at just three years old when she sang and danced at community events. At seven, she landed her first commercial for Campbell’s Soup and soon after starred in the musical ‘Utah!’
By eight, she was auditioning for roles, including the voice of Lilo in ‘Lilo & Stitch’ and was featured as Joyce in the series ‘Oliver Beene.’

A Star is Born
In 2002, at nearly 12 years old, Chase’s voice in ‘Lilo & Stitch’ resonated with audiences worldwide, contributing to the film’s success with over $274 million at the box office.
Chase received a Young Artist Academy Award for her performance, marking what seemed to be the start of a promising career.

Transition to a Horror Icon
Shortly after ‘Lilo & Stitch,’ Chase starred in ‘The Ring,’ where she played the unsettling character Samara. This role transformed her into a horror icon at just 12 years old, creating an unforgettable cultural moment.
‘The Ring’ received mixed reviews, but Chase’s portrayal left a lasting impact, moving her from a Disney star to a figure in horror film history almost overnight.

Legal Troubles and Health Struggles
Daveigh’s adult years were no longer defined by the same steady career visibility. The warmth of earlier photos contrasts sharply with the difficult headlines that later followed.
As her acting career waned, Chase faced legal issues that were painful for her fans who once celebrated her childhood success.
In February 2017, she was arrested for a traffic violation and later questioned in connection with a man’s overdose, adding to her troubling narrative.
Reports indicated she was arrested for failing to appear in court related to the traffic violation and had allegedly left the man outside a hospital.
Daveigh’s later public record included legal issues that changed how many people viewed her adult life. The headlines were a sharp contrast to the awards and animated classics that had once defined her name.
Later in November 2017, Chase was arrested again while in a vehicle reported stolen, raising further concerns about her circumstances.
By December 2018, she faced charges related to drug possession, indicating a downward spiral that diverged sharply from her earlier fame.
